Chief Health Officer, Chicago Public Schools
Who We Are: Chicago Public Schools (CPS) is the third-largest school district in the United States, serving over 330,000 students in more than 500 schools and employing nearly 36,000 people, most of them teachers. CPS has set ambitious goals to ensure that every student, in every school and every neighborhood, has access to a world-class learning experience that prepares each for success in college, career, and civic life. In order to fulfill this mission, we make three commitments to our students, their families, and all Chicagoans: academic progress, financial stability, and integrity.
